A Bunk Bed With Mattress Is Only As Good As Its Cover
Bunk beds are a fantastic option for parents to save space and provide a relaxing bedtime for their children. A bunk bed is only as good as long as it has a mattress.
Mattresses for bunk beds can be all-foam or hybrid or innerspring models. Since they rest directly on bunk beds the majority of these mattresses do not require box springs.
Nectar Mattress
Nectar is a new mattress brand that's made a name for itself in a short amount of time. The company is renowned for offering some of the top mattresses available at a reasonable price, and also offers an amazing 365-night sleep trial with a lifetime guarantee.
The quality of the materials and the construction is what sets this mattress apart. The Nectar mattress is made of tough and soft foams. It also comes with a quilted cover that helps keep the mattress cool while you sleep.
The mattress begins with a layer of cooling gel that is designed to stop heat from accumulating on the sleep surface. This layer is surrounded two inches of dynamically adjustable memory foam that provides a slight sinking to the mattress. This aids in reducing pressure in areas like hips, shoulders, and knees. The final layer is a seven-inch thick layer of high-density polyfoam that provides support and stability to the mattress.

The Nectar Mattress also minimizes motion transfer. This makes it an excellent option for those who share the bed with a spouse or children. The mattress is a good amount of pushback which means that it doesn't sag around the edges.
If you're a side-sleeper You may find the Nectar Mattress to be too firm for your preferences. It has a medium-firm feel on the firmness scale and can cause the sleeper to sink in too much and put pressure on hips, shoulders, and knees.
The Nectar Mattress offers a great option for stomach and back sleepers. The medium firmness of Nectar Mattress is great for stomach and back sleepers. It also has excellent edge support and heat dissipation. It's a great choice for most people, but heavier sleepers might prefer a more bolstering hybrid mattress.

Saatva Youth Mattress
This innerspring mattress is designed with children in mind and includes a breathable organic cotton cover. It also has a waterproof barrier to prevent spills and accidents from damaging the mattress. The layer beneath the cover is a five-zone support layer that's firmer in the center to ensure proper spine alignment and softer towards the edges. This layer is a great feature for children as they tend to move more than adults during sleep, so it's crucial that the mattress respond to their movements in a quick manner.
In addition to this, the mattress has a unique copper-infused memory layer that assists in promoting healthy sleep posture. This layer is great for children as it has an calming effect on the body, and is able to absorb moisture.
In contrast to other mattresses in a box, this Saatva Youth Mattress ships free white glove delivery and set-up, which means that a real person will deliver the mattress to your house and set it up for you. They will even remove your old mattress for you if necessary. This makes the process much simpler than other online mattress companies. The mattress is also covered by a 365-night risk-free home trial as well as a lifetime, non-prorated guarantee.
This mattress was designed with the growing child in mind. The side for children aged 3-7 is more supple than the one for ages 8-12, to help them adjust to their bodies' changes. Both sides of the bed are about the 6/10 mark on the scale of firmness. However, the softer side will likely be more accommodating to youngsters who have shoulder pain while sleeping.
While the mattress has a high durability rating, it is still not recommended for those who sleep heavily or people who weigh more than 230lbs. The mattress should be sufficient for most back and stomach sleepers who weigh less. However, those who weigh more than 130 pounds might benefit from a cool mattress. The coil unit and the breathable cover won't work for those who are more susceptible to overheating or live in warmer climates.
Puffin Mattress
The Puffin mattress is an all-foam mattress that was designed for children and teens. It has a simple two-layer construction with a medium firm feel that's designed to support all sleeping positions. The top layer is a 2.0"' latex-like foam called Energex that contours to the body, eases pressure and encourages a an even spine alignment. The bottom layer is a 5 inch layer of support foam with high density that helps to stabilize the Puffin mattress and helps to prevent the chance of sagging.
The cover of the Puffin mattress is made from a soft, breathable mix of polyester. It utilizes technology that changes phase to remove excess heat and keep your sleep surface cool. It's also free of harmful chemicals and has an un-toxic fire barrier. small single bunk comes with a removable and washable mattress cover.
This mattress is compatible with all bunk frame beds. It features a 7-inch profile. It can be used with platforms, slatted, or a metal frame. Nest Bedding recommends using it with the HomeBase metal bed base, which is more sturdy than other bunk beds and has a a sleeker appearance. The Puffin mattress is light and compact, making it easy to move around. It's also CertiPUR-US certified to be free from the most common chemicals, and also has an un-toxic fire protection barrier.
Lightweight Sleepers Puffin: The Puffin is a great choice for those who sleep lightly, as it doesn't sink into. If they're near the weight limit for their weight then it's recommended to switch to a mattress for adults. Average Weight Sleepers The Puffin mattress is ideal for most back sleepers. However, heavier people may sink too far into the mattress, causing misalignment. Side sleepers who are heavy - The Puffin does not offer enough support for heavier side sleepers, so it may cause extra stress on the shoulders and hips.
Motion Isolation - The thick comfort layers and dense polyfoam core of the Puffin mattress helps to minimize motion transfer, which is why it's suitable for children who share a room. Linenspa Mattress
Linenspa mattresses are made of foam and coils and are equipped with a few bells and whistles. There are mattresses that can be found for every sleeping position and in various sizes. It is also suitable for people with allergies, as it is hypoallergenic.
The cover is constructed of a blend of polyester and polyester, and then quilted 0.5 inches of memory foam. This provides relief from pressure and shapes the body of the sleeper. It's also designed for airflow, which is a crucial feature for those suffering from insomnia.
This mattress is one of the most basic hybrid designs. It has just two layers of polyfoam and tempered steel coils. The absence of features helps keep the cost low, while the coils offer a good amount of bounce and support for all sleeping positions.
This mattress is perfect for kids, but it can be uncomfortable for adults who weigh more or sleep on their backs. The mattress will be too soft for people who sleep on their backs and they'll sink into the middle of the bed. It could also cause problems for those who sleep on their sides, since the thin comfort layer can lead to some pressure buildup in the shoulders and hips.
Linenspa is a great option for those who are on a budget. It offers a comfortable sleeping experience at a reasonable cost. It is also an excellent choice for those looking for a temporary solution to an extra bedroom, since it's durable enough to last for several years before needing to be replaced.
Linenspa mattresses do not come with cooling features. They may not be suitable for those who sleep hot. The combination of memory foam and polyfoam on top of the mattress can trap heat. This can cause sleepers to feel hot at night. The open coils on the bottom of the bed can be effective in encouraging airflow, but they may not be enough to cool hot sleepers. If you sleep hot, you may want to think about an infused memory foam or gel foam mattress.
